DIRECTIONS FOR USE
IMPORTANT: This information is approved as part of the Product Label. All instructions within this section must be read carefully in order to obtain safe and successful use of this product.
Product Information
Insignia is a strobilurin fungicide used for the control of Red Thread, moderate control of Fusarium Patch, and a useful reduction of Dollar Spot in managed amenity turf.
Restrictions/Warnings
Wash equipment thoroughly after use.
Do not apply during drought conditions or to frozen turf.
It is good practice to avoid applying Insignia immediately after cutting or within 48 hours prior to mowing.
Apply Insignia at the first signs of disease or when conditions are favourable (as with all turf fungicides).
Disease Control
Insignia is effective for the control of Red Thread, moderate control of Fusarium Patch, and useful reduction of Dollar Spot in managed amenity turf.
Fusarium Patch disease is favoured by humid conditions and a moist turf surface. Poorly drained swards with water-retentive thatch layers are particularly prone to this disease.
Regular aeration, appropriate scarification, and judicious use of nitrogenous fertiliser can help limit disease development.
Once Fusarium Patch disease is established, severe turf damage can occur, particularly in autumn. Apply Insignia at the first signs of disease or when conditions are favourable.
Resistance Management
GROUP 11 FUNGICIDE
Insignia contains a Qol (Strobilurin) fungicide and should be used as part of a resistance management strategy that includes fungicides with a different mode of action and non-chemical methods of disease control. Do not apply more than 2 sequential applications of any product containing a Qol fungicide on turf. For further advice on resistance management in turf, contact your agronomist, specialist advisor, or visit the FRAG-UK website.
Crop-Specific Information
Managed Amenity Turf
Time of Application
Apply Insignia at the start of disease attack. A maximum of two applications can be made in one year.
Rate of Application
Apply at a rate of 1.25 kg Insignia in a minimum of 200 litres of water per hectare.
Mixing and Application
Mixing: Apply in a minimum of 200 litres of water per hectare.
Insignia can be applied using tractor-mounted or hand-held sprayers.
SHAKE WELL BEFORE USE.
Half-fill the spray tank with clean water and start agitation.
Pour in the required amount of product.
Rinse empty containers thoroughly and add rinsings to the spray tank.
Add the remainder of the water and continue agitation until spraying is completed.
